WebA sphere has 1 curved surface, 0 flat faces, 0 edges and 0 vertices. A sphere is a 3D circle. A sphere is ball-shaped and is perfectly round, which means that it is not longer in a particular direction than any other. A sphere contains no flat faces but it has one continuous curved surface. A polyhedron is a three-dimensional solid, each face of which is a polygon. Each pair of faces meet at an edge. The corners of the edges meet at points called vertices. A prism is a polyhedron that has two parallel, congruent faces called bases. The other faces are parallelograms.
